Output 81fe1c2ca68b9f7b6df61c49b0e16cffdae82fc39de8f3dea0a431de39b1c1d2:2

value
18856354
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 f05d9399a616433bdc6aaa8e1247814c83e2bd70 OP_EQUALVERIFY OP_CHECKSIG
address
1NuwGrU9uMo6xYFLTMrSb4cbeQ4pZRBEP8
transaction
81fe1c2ca68b9f7b6df61c49b0e16cffdae82fc39de8f3dea0a431de39b1c1d2
confirmations
423676
spent
true